Wolf Tooth Components 64 Bolt Circle Diameter Chainring

Made from high quality 7075-T6 aluminium for low weight and perfected shaping, the Wolf Tooth Components 64 Bolt Circle Diameter Chainring is made to be compatible with any 104-64mm bolt circle diameter crankset. Compatible also with all 10, 11 and 12-speed chains, this chainring is a versatile option.

With a 46mm chainline when mounted on a triple and a 48mm chainline when sitting on a double crank, this chainring weighs 50 grams in a 28 tooth configuration and 42 grams in its 26 tooth edition. Designed and made in Minneapolis, this is a well-machined piece for the heart of your bike's drivetrain.

Features

  • Compatible with any 104/64 BCD crankset
  • Compatible with all 10, 11, and 12-speed chains (including SRAM Eagle)
  • Fits both 104/64 BCD cranksets, the Shimano 11 speed XT M8000 cranks, and SLX M7000 cranks
  • Designed and manufactured in Minneapolis, MN USA
  • Wolf Tooth’s patented Drop-Stop® wide/narrow tooth profile for the ultimate chain retention and mud shedding ability
  • Material: 7075-T6 aluminium
  • Chainline is 46 mm on a triple and 48 mm on a double crank
  • Chainline on a Standard M8000 or M7000 crankset is 48mm and 50mm on a boost version
  • Weight - 26T - 42g, 28T - 50g
